477 FNUS74 KEPZ 242350 FWSEPZ Spot Forecast for FRISCO...GILA NATIONAL FOREST National Weather Service El Paso Tx/Santa Teresa NM 550 PM MDT Mon Jun 24 2024 Forecast is based on forecast start time of 0600 MDT on June 25. If conditions become unrepresentative, contact the National Weather Service. .DISCUSSION... Fire weather conditions are low. Mostly sunny conditions to start on Tuesday, clouds will increase through the afternoon scattered showers and thunderstorms likely. If storms occur in the vicinity of the incident, gusty and erratic outflow winds, brief heavy rainfall, and lightning will be possible. High temperatures on Tuesday in the low to middle 90s, depending on elevations with Min RH values in the low to middle 20s. Winds throughout the day will be light at 5-10 mph and generally variable in direction or terrain/diurnal driven. Isolated to scattered showers and thunderstorms expected through the week each afternoon. .TUESDAY...
